Job Title
Series Vehicle Line Integration Manager
Ref #
38390
Date posted
Friday, November 17, 2023
Country
United Kingdom
Location
Woking
Business area
R&D
Department
Electrical & Controls - Project Engineering
Position level
G - Qualified Senior
Working time
Full Time
Contract type
Permanent
Working pattern
9am - 6pm Monday to Friday
Background

No restraints. No limitations. We don’t simply push boundaries. We completely rethink them. McLaren Automotive exists to create breath-taking performance road cars.

With innovation at the core of all we do, every challenge starts with the same question. How can we do it better? This restless spirit runs right through McLaren Automotive. And the search for perfection is evident in everything we do.

Purpose of Role

The Series Vehicle Line Integration Manager has overall responsibility to deliver the electrical systems and controls content for all Series Vehicle programmes and model year updates. Reporting to the Principal Vehicle Line Integration Manager, the role holds responsibility for delivering of content across both Vehicle Electronics and Software functions to committed program timing, budget and quality.

Principal Accountabilities
  • Manages the overall feature implementation plan for the project, aligning developing content with validation plans and project high-level plans.
  • Responsible for all the vehicle electronics technical deliverables (attributes, DVP, DFMEAs, Part Release) of the project, in accordance with the McLaren Development Process (MDP) and ISO26262 requirements.
  • Align and collaborate with Series TVM Manager to determine scope of Series projects while always maintaining a customer focus.
  • Driving quality into McLaren products through robust management and resolution of quality concerns.
  • Responsible for the Electronics commercial deliverables (D&D/Tooling/BOM costs) for Series projects, in collaboration with the Electronics Departmental Managers.
  • Define and manage the electrical content budget for the project, in collaboration with the project responsible Departmental Managers.
  • Represent the Electronic Systems and Controls department within the project team, reporting information, concerns and milestone achievements in relevant wider business forums.
Knowledge, Skills and Experience
  • 7+ years of experience with a demonstrated track record of project delivery.
  • Team leadership within the automotive industry or similar domain.
  • Electronics architecture experience (harness, CAN/LIN protocols, ECUs, sensors) in automotive Body/Chassis and Software/Hardware project delivery experience for automotive applications.
  • Supplier partnership management.
  • Automotive market trend knowledge and experience of business model development (e.g., make vs buy)
Personal Attributes
  • Self-motivated, and ability to work as a team leader with and without a direct reporting line.
  • Promote cross functional team working and collaboration between departments.
  • Conscientious and attention to quality, reliability, and safety.
  • Excellent verbal and written communication skills.
  • Excellent personal workload management.
  • Flexible approach to working hours.
  • Driving Licence.